Go-Ahead Bus Service 34 is a trunk route operating between Punggol Coast and Changi Airport, via Punggol & Tampines. It has an express sector between Punggol Road and Tampines Ave 10, and between Tampines Ave 7 and Changi Airport along the Tampines Expressway (TPE).
Alight at Changi Airport Terminal 1 for direct access to Jewel Changi Airport through the arrival hall.

Service 34 is an inter-town route serving between Punggol, Tampines and Changi Airport. As the only route spanning Tampines East and West (excluding feeder services) and few duplicating routes, this service is also important route for travelling within the estate. From Tampines Central, Service 27 serves as a much faster alternative to Changi Airport by skipping Tampines East.
With strong demand between Punggol Coast and Tampines Central, Short-Trip Service 34A plies the sector during the morning peak hours and empty buses are added to the route from Tampines Central towards Punggol Coast during evening peak hours.
Extension to Punggol Coast
In tandem with the opening of the Punggol Coast Bus Interchange on 29 June 2025, Service 34 was extended from Punggol Temp Int to Punggol Coast Int via Punggol Central, Sumang Walk, Sumang Link & Punggol Way.
A timing trial was done with Member of Parliament (MP) for Punggol GRC Ms Sun Xueling and staff from the Land Transport Authority & Go-Ahead Singapore prior to the extension, in response to feedback from residents on whether the extended Service 34 could still serve Punggol Bus Interchange. The trial found that the detour is not feasible, as it would add an additional 7 to 10 minutes of travelling time and 10 cents to the bus fare for commuters to/from the extended sector. This was due to additional traffic lights from the road works for the Cross Island Line Punggol Station. The trial details and results were shared in a social media post by MP Ms Sun Xueling in early June 2025.

Changi Airport
Service 34 serves Changi Airport Terminals 3, 1, 2 & 4 in order.
Changi Airport Passenger Terminal Buildings (PTBs) 1, 2 and 3 have their bus stops integrated into their basement levels, which also serves as a cargo loading and unloading bay. Security checks for any unattended or suspicious articles are carried out before a bus enters Terminals 1, 2 and 3. Bus Captains may take a short toilet break at Terminal 2. Because of height restrictions, double-decker buses are unable to enter Changi Airport basement.
Occasionally when Changi Airport basement is closed, buses will be diverted to the departure hall along T1/T2/T3 Departure Drive where a temporary bus stop will be set up.
Announcements for passengers to inform the Bus Captain if they see any suspicious person or article are played on board public buses at Changi Airport as well.

Operator History
- 31 Jul 2005 – 03 Sep 2016: SBS Transit Ltd
- 04 Sep 2016 – Present: Go Ahead Singapore Pte Ltd (formerly known as Go Ahead Loyang Pte Ltd)
Route History
- 2005 (31 Jul): Introduced between Punggol Temp Int and Changi Airport
- 2007: First bus from Punggol Temp Int brought forward to 0530 hrs on weekdays
- 2007 (11 Nov): Amended to serve Changi Airport PTB3
- 2008: First bus from Punggol Temp Int brought forward to 0530 hrs on Saturdays, Sundays and Public Holidays
- 2009 (26 Oct): Designated wheelchair-accessible bus service (WAB)
- 2012 (09 Jan): Converted to loop service between Punggol Temp Int and Changi Airport PTB 2
- 2014 (24 Aug): Serves new pair of bus stops before and after Punggol Rd along TPE
- 2016 (04 Sep): Operations transferred to Go Ahead Loyang Pte Ltd from SBS Transit Ltd
- 2016 (23 Oct): Serves new pair of bus stops outside UWCSEA and outside Blk 871C along Tampines Ave 5
- 2017 (21 Oct): Serves new pair of bus stops outside Tampines East Stn along Tampines Ave 2
- 2017 (22 Oct): Amended to serve Changi Airport PTB4
- 2025 (29 Jun): Extended to Punggol Coast Integrated Transport Hub via Sumang Walk, Sumang Link & Punggol Way

I would like to add a comment about the history of service 34. Before it was introduced as a route between Punggol and Changi Airport, it was originally plying between Bedok Interchange and Changi Airport. At that time, it duplicated exactly the portion of bus 24’s route from Bedok MRT station onwards. It also had limited operating times (only on weekdays IIRC). I believe there was also a small period of suspension (i.e. no bus 34 at all) before being reinstated as the route in 2005.
